Curve 51792i1

51792 = 24 · 3 · 13 · 83



Data for elliptic curve 51792i1

Field Data Notes
Atkin-Lehner 2- 3+ 13- 83+ Signs for the Atkin-Lehner involutions
Class 51792i Isogeny class
Conductor 51792 Conductor
∏ cp 4 Product of Tamagawa factors cp
deg 59904 Modular degree for the optimal curve
Δ -11031281664 = -1 · 218 · 3 · 132 · 83 Discriminant
Eigenvalues 2- 3+  3  2 -5 13-  6  1 Hecke eigenvalues for primes up to 20
Equation [0,-1,0,-1944,34032] [a1,a2,a3,a4,a6]
Generators [34:78:1] Generators of the group modulo torsion
j -198461344537/2693184 j-invariant
L 6.8452839537072 L(r)(E,1)/r!
Ω 1.2825601011419 Real period
R 1.3343008151453 Regulator
r 1 Rank of the group of rational points
S 1.0000000000002 (Analytic) order of Ш
t 1 Number of elements in the torsion subgroup
Twists 6474j1 Quadratic twists by: -4
